Output 638423945a425ffca6f3c79c546fec2c99b880d449666475f2c1937e06a4001e:6

value
857350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aec8de175814b4763bd3658e7c9295bfbc0e51b OP_EQUAL
address
3EMaZ6H5ijuRQ6ZqVpS8inba1FGdGNf33y
transaction
638423945a425ffca6f3c79c546fec2c99b880d449666475f2c1937e06a4001e
spent
true